Supermarkets inquiry: final report


This final report addresses key issues identified in the Supermarkets Inquiry interim report, and analysed during the second phase of the inquiry. The report finds Coles and Woolworths dominate the Australian grocery sector and this is set to continue; and presents recommendations to the government.

Statement on developing an innovative Australian digital asset industry


Digital Asset Platforms are online platforms that hold digital assets, such as crypto, for consumers. This statement aims to provide clarity and certainty to the digital assets sector and outlines the government’s approach to reform, progress to date and the forward workplan. It identifies four key pillars to its approach.
